One of the paintings from Mihály Munkács’ Christ trilogy, the work titled Ecce Homo, will be built from LEGO bricks in Debrecen – the press service of the Déri Museum informed MTI on Monday.

In their announcement, they wrote that students from several Debrecen elementary schools and interested families will create a paraphrase of the monumental painting using 155,000 LEGO bricks from November 11 to December 13.

The eight-panel, nearly A two and a half meter high and almost four meter wide LEGO mosaic image will be set up in front of the public on December 13th in front of the Munkácsy Hall of the Déri Museum, in the dome room – they wrote, adding:

The largest creation to date, built from more than one hundred and fifty-five thousand LEGO bricks, shows the power of playful learning and community cooperation.

With this initiative, they would like to arouse students’ interest in museums and the world of art – they added.

According to the announcement, the unique project is a collaboration between the Déri Museum in Debrecen, the LEGO Manufacturing Kft. in Nyíregyháza, the Wesselényi Museum in Nyíregyháza Miklós Technical School and College Tekerd! group, the Debrecen Community Center, the Nyíregyháza Vocational Training Center, and Debrecen students – including children with hearing impairments and speech disorders – are working together.

The students at the Debrecen school sites will participate in the Tekerd! group in Nyíregyháza. According to the method developed by the group, the image units are laid out based on small color and tone maps, which are recorded on the boards by the young people of the professional team – they indicated.
